The goto-based error handling is getting trickier and trickier with more
error conditions. Can you please add a preliminary commit in this series
that replaces:

 -struct device_node *endpoint;
 -endpoint = of_graph_get_endpoint_by_regs(dev->of_node, endpoint_reg, -1);
 +struct device_node *endpoint __free(device_node) =
 +         of_graph_get_endpoint_by_regs(dev->of_node, endpoint_reg, -1);

and removes the entire "ret = foo; goto exit;" logic with simple returns?

I think a memcmp() can simplify the implementation if you use the same data
type (u32) for data_lanes and supported_data_lane_mapping[].
